"Chernobyl" is the first piece of the Mankind collection.
The Mankind collection aims to portray various periods and events throughout the history of our species as limited digital artpieces.
In the background of each painting, formulas, diagrams, graphs and drawings fill the artwork with additional scientific information related to the event or the period being portrayed.
The catastrophe that took place at Chernobyl in April 26th, 1986, will forever haunt mankind for millennia, until the last radioactive element in the site decays.
